Typ záznamu ZR_NOR_PAT
Rozhranie platí od roku 2025
Položky:
KÓD POLOŽKY | ID | POVINNÁ | DÁTOVÝ TYP | ROZSAH | OM | NÁZOV POLOŽKY | MODUL | RIADOK | STLPEC | RO |
---|---|---|---|---|---|---|---|---|---|---|
ROK_SPRAC | ÁNO | ÁNO | varchar | 4 | Rok spracovania | 0ZR_NOR_PAT | 1 | 1 | ||
MESIAC_SPRAC | ÁNO | ÁNO | varchar | 2 | Mesiac spracovania | 0ZR_NOR_PAT | 2 | 1 | ||
ICO | ÁNO | ÁNO | varchar | 8 | IČO (8 znakov) | 0ZR_NOR_PAT | 3 | 1 | ||
KODPZS | ÁNO | ÁNO | varchar | 12 | Kód poskytovateľa, patologické pracovisko (12-miestny kód) | 0ZR_NOR_PAT | 4 | 1 | ||
NAZOV | varchar | 150 | Názov organizácie, patologické pracovisko | 0ZR_NOR_PAT | 5 | 1 | ||||
KONTAKT_OSOBA | ÁNO | varchar | 100 | Kontaktná osoba|Meno a priezvisko | 0ZR_NOR_PAT | 6 | 1 | |||
TEL | ÁNO | varchar | 35 | Kontaktná osoba|Telefón | 0ZR_NOR_PAT | 7 | 1 | |||
ÁNO | varchar | 128 | Kontaktná osoba|Email | 0ZR_NOR_PAT | 8 | 1 | ||||
DATUM_VYPL | date | Dátum vyplnenia | 0ZR_NOR_PAT | 9 | 1 | ÁNO | ||||
PACKRSTMENO | ÁNO | varchar | 200 | Krstné meno pacienta | 02 | 1 | 1 | |||
PACPRIEZVISKO | ÁNO | varchar | 100 | Priezvisko pacienta | 02 | 2 | 1 | |||
PACRC | ÁNO | varchar | 10 | Rodné číslo | 02 | 3 | 1 | |||
PACOBEC_ST | varchar | 12 | Trvalé bydlisko pacienta - Obec | 02 | 4 | 1 | ||||
PACDATVYK | ÁNO | date | Dátum odberu vzorky | 03 | 1 | 1 | ||||
MKCH_ZIADATEL | varchar | 5 | Klasifikácia ochorenia podľa žiadajúceho lekára, MKCH-10 | 03 | 2 | 1 | ||||
MKCH_ZIADATEL_1 | varchar | 5 | Klasifikácia ochorenia podľa žiadajúceho lekára, MKCH-10, pokrač | 03 | 2 | 2 | ||||
MKCH_ZIADATEL_2 | varchar | 5 | Klasifikácia ochorenia podľa žiadajúceho lekára, MKCH-10, pokrač | 03 | 2 | 3 | ||||
MKCH_ZIADATEL_TEXT | varchar | 256 | Klasifikácia ochorenia podľa žiadajúc. lekára, MKCH-10, popisne | 03 | 3 | 1 | ||||
MKCH_ZIADATEL_1_TEXT | varchar | 256 | Klasifikácia ochorenia podľa žiadajúc. lekára 2, MKCH-10, popisn | 03 | 3 | 2 | ||||
MKCH_ZIADATEL_2_TEXT | varchar | 256 | Klasifikácia ochorenia podľa žiadajúc. lekára , MKCH-10, popisn | 03 | 3 | 3 | ||||
LATERALITA | varchar | 1 | Lateralita pre dg. žiadateľa 1 | 03 | 4 | 1 | ||||
LATERALITA_1 | varchar | 1 | Lateralita pre dg. žiadateľa 2 | 03 | 4 | 2 | ||||
LATERALITA_2 | varchar | 1 | Lateralita pre dg. žiadateľa 3 | 03 | 4 | 3 | ||||
HISTOLOGIA_TEXT_1 | varchar | 3000 | Výsledok - nález, histológia - popis | 03 | 5 | 1 | ||||
HISTOLOGIA_TEXT_2 | varchar | 3000 | Výsledok - nález, histológia - popis, pokračovanie | 03 | 5 | 2 | ||||
HISTOLOGIA_TEXT_3 | varchar | 3000 | Výsledok - nález, histológia - popis, pokračovanie | 03 | 5 | 3 | ||||
MKCH_PATOLOG | ÁNO | varchar | 5 | Klasifikácia ochorenia vzorky - záver patológa, MKCH-10 | 03 | 6 | 1 | |||
MKCH_PATOLOG_1 | varchar | 5 | Klasifikácia ochorenia vzorky - záver patológa, MKCH-10, pokrač. | 03 | 6 | 2 | ||||
MKCH_PATOLOG_2 | varchar | 5 | Klasifikácia ochorenia vzorky - záver patológa, MKCH-10, pokrač. | 03 | 6 | 3 | ||||
TNM_U | varchar | 1 | TNM klasifikácia uskutočnenie/Stanovenie podľa TNM klasifikácie | 03 | 7 | 1 | ||||
TNM_U_1 | varchar | 1 | TNM klasifikácia uskutočnenie/Stanovenie TNM pre dg. patol. 2 | 03 | 7 | 2 | ||||
TNM_U_2 | varchar | 1 | TNM klasifikácia uskutočnenie/Stanovenie TNM pre dg. patol. 3 | 03 | 7 | 3 | ||||
TNM_T_PHIS | varchar | 2 | TNM klasifikácia pT (tumor, patohistologicky), pre dg. patol. 1 | 03 | 8 | 1 | ||||
TNM_N_PHIS | varchar | 2 | TNM klasifikácia pN (nodes, patohistologicky), pre dg. patol. 1 | 03 | 9 | 1 | ||||
TNM_M_PHIS | varchar | 1 | TNM klasifikácia pM (metastasis, patohistologicky), pre dg. 1 | 03 | 10 | 1 | ||||
TNM_T_PHIS_1 | varchar | 2 | TNM klasifikácia pT (tumor, patohistologicky), pre dg. patol. 2 | 03 | 8 | 2 | ||||
TNM_N_PHIS_1 | varchar | 2 | TNM klasifikácia pN (nodes, patohistologicky), pre dg. patol. 2 | 03 | 9 | 2 | ||||
TNM_M_PHIS_1 | varchar | 1 | TNM klasifikácia pM (metastasis, patohistologicky), pre dg. 2 | 03 | 10 | 2 | ||||
TNM_T_PHIS_2 | varchar | 2 | TNM klasifikácia pT (tumor, patohistologicky), pre dg. patol. 3 | 03 | 8 | 3 | ||||
TNM_N_PHIS_2 | varchar | 2 | TNM klasifikácia pN (nodes, patohistologicky), pre dg. patol. 3 | 03 | 9 | 3 | ||||
TNM_M_PHIS_2 | varchar | 1 | TNM klasifikácia pM (metastasis, patohistologicky), pre dg. 3 | 03 | 10 | 3 | ||||
ICD_O_5_SJ | ÁNO | varchar | 5 | Morfologická/histologická diagnóza,MKCH - O (5-miestna) | 03 | 11 | 1 | |||
ICD_O_5_SJ_1 | varchar | 5 | Morfologická/histologická diagnóza,MKCH - O pre dg. patol. 2 | 03 | 11 | 2 | ||||
ICD_O_5_SJ_2 | varchar | 5 | Morfologická/histologická diagnóza,MKCH - O pre dg. patol. 3 | 03 | 11 | 3 | ||||
GRADING_U | varchar | 1 | Uskutočnenie Grading/Imunofenotyp/Iná klasifikácia | 03 | 12 | 1 | ||||
GRADING_U_1 | varchar | 1 | Uskutočnenie Grading/Imunofenotyp/Iná klasif., pre dg. patol. 2. | 03 | 12 | 2 | ||||
GRADING_U_2 | varchar | 1 | Uskutočnenie Grading/Imunofenotyp/Iná klasif., pre dg. patol. 3. | 03 | 12 | 3 | ||||
GRADING2 | varchar | 2 | Stupeň diferenciácie (grading) verzia 2 | 03 | 13 | 1 | ||||
GRADING2_1 | varchar | 2 | Stupeň diferenciácie (grading) verzia 2, pre dg. patol. 2 | 03 | 13 | 2 | ||||
GRADING2_2 | varchar | 2 | Stupeň diferenciácie (grading) verzia 2, pre dg. patol. 3 | 03 | 13 | 3 | ||||
IMUNOFENOTYP | varchar | 2 | Imunofenotyp | 03 | 14 | 1 | ||||
IMUNOFENOTYP_1 | varchar | 2 | Imunofenotyp, pre dg. patol. 2 | 03 | 14 | 2 | ||||
IMUNOFENOTYP_2 | varchar | 2 | Imunofenotyp, pre dg. patol. 3 | 03 | 14 | 3 | ||||
GRADING_NESTANDARD | varchar | 2 | Stupeň diferenciácie (grading), neštandard | 03 | 15 | 1 | ||||
GRADING_NESTANDARD_1 | varchar | 2 | Stupeň diferenciácie (grading), neštandard, pre dg. patol. 2 | 03 | 15 | 2 | ||||
GRADING_NESTANDARD_2 | varchar | 2 | Stupeň diferenciácie (grading), neštandard, pre dg. patol. 3 | 03 | 15 | 3 | ||||
GLEASON_PATTERN | varchar | 2 | Gleasonovo skóre a pattern (len pri dg. C61) | 03 | 16 | 1 | ||||
GLEASON_PATTERN_1 | varchar | 2 | Gleasonovo skóre a pattern (len pri dg. C61), pre dg. patol. 2 | 03 | 16 | 2 | ||||
GLEASON_PATTERN_2 | varchar | 2 | Gleasonovo skóre a pattern (len pri dg. C61), pre dg. patol. 3 | 03 | 16 | 3 | ||||
XMLHLASENIE_ID | varchar | 256 | Identifikátor hlásenia/výkazu podľa SJ | 90 | 1 | 1 | ||||
XMLHLASENIE_VER | integer | 3 | Verzia hlásenia/výkazu podľa SJ | 90 | 2 | 1 | ||||
REFERENT_NCZI | varchar | 3 | Vypĺňa NCZI (Referent NCZI) | 100 | 1 | 1 | ||||
OKRES_NCZI | varchar | 100 | Trvalé bydlisko pacienta - Okres | 100 | 2 | 1 | ÁNO |
Legenda k tabuľke Položky:
Názov stĺpca | Popis |
---|---|
KÓD POLOŽKY | Kód položky |
ID | Označenie identifikačnej položky (ak má príznak ÁNO, je identifikačná) |
POVINNÁ | Označenie povinnej položky (ak má príznak ÁNO, je povinná) |
DÁTOVÝ TYP | Formát položky |
ROZSAH | Číselný rozsah (počet znakov) položky |
OM | Označenie otvoreného modulu, v ktorom sa daná položka nachádza |
NÁZOV POLOŽKY | Názov položky |
MODUL | Číslo modulu, v ktorom sa daná položka nachádza vo web formulári |
RIADOK | číslo riadku daného modulu, v ktorom sa položka nachádza vo web formulári |
STĹPEC | Číslo stĺpca daného modulu, v ktorom sa položka nachádza vo web formulári |
RO | Označenie dopočítanej položky – nie je súčasťou XSD schémy, ale sa priamo dopočítava v ISZI (ak má príznak ÁNO je dopočítaná) |
Kontroly:
PORADIE | TEXT OZNAMU | LOGICKÝ VÝRAZ | MODUL | INDEXY | PREMENNÉ | KONTEXT | VAR |
---|---|---|---|---|---|---|---|
2 | Modul 02: Overte korektnosť rodného čísla, napr. preklepy, na riadku R3. /PACRC/. | check(getFunction("common/IsRCCorrect_v2.js")("0ZR_NOR_PAT", "ROK_SPRAC", "02", "PACRC") , msgText(), [{moduleItem: "PACRC"}]) | 02 | R3S1 | ÁNO | ||
6 | Modul 0ZR_NOR_PAT: Kód PZS %s na riadku R4 sa nenachádza v registri kódov PZS. | check(getFunction("validations/ZR_NOR_PAT/IsKodPZSCorrect.js")( getValueCM("0ZR_NOR_PAT","KODPZS", "????????????").substr(0,1), getValueCM("0ZR_NOR_PAT","KODPZS", "????????????").substr(0,6), getValueCM("0ZR_NOR_PAT","KODPZS", "????????????").substr(6,6)), msgText(getValueCM("0ZR_NOR_PAT","KODPZS", "????????????")), [{moduleItem: "KODPZS"}]) | 0ZR_NOR_PAT | R4S1 | ÁNO | ||
9 | "Modul 02: Neuviedli ste Trvalé bydlisko pacienta. /PACOBEC_ST/." | CHECK(NOT ISNULL(R4S1)) | 02 | R4S1 | ÁNO | ||
22 | Modul 03: Overte dátum. Uvedený Dátum odberu vzorky ešte nenastal. /PACDATVYK/. | check(getFunction("validations/ZR_NOR_PAT/IsPACDATVYKCorrect_2.js")(1), msgText(), [{moduleItem: "PACDATVYK"}]) | 03 | R1S1 | |||
23 | Modul 03: Uviedli ste dátum pred začiatkom zberu dát, dátum opravte. /PACDATVYK/. | check(getFunction("validations/ZR_NOR_PAT/IsPACDATVYKCorrect_2.js")(2), msgText(), [{moduleItem: "PACDATVYK"}]) | 03 | R1S1 | |||
120 | "Modul 03: Neuviedli ste položku Výsledok - nález, histológia - popis. /HISTOLOGIA_TEXT_1, _2, _3/." | Check(IF(ISNULL(R5S1) AND ISNULL(R5S2) AND ISNULL(R5S3), FALSE, TRUE)) | 03 | R5S1;R5S2;R5S3 | ÁNO | ||
307 | "Modul 03: Musí byť vyplnený aspoň 1 riadok v sekcii pre pTNM - klasifikáciu, riadky R7 - R10. /TNM_U, TNM_*_PHIS/." | Check(IF(ISNULL(R7S1) AND ISNULL(R8S1) AND ISNULL(R9S1) AND ISNULL(R10S1) , FALSE, TRUE)) | 03 | R7S1;R8S1;R9S1;R10S1 | ÁNO | ||
308 | "Modul 03: Musí byť vyplnený aspoň 1 riadok v sekcii pre pTNM - klasifikáciu, riadky R8 - R10. /TNM_*_PHIS/." | Check( IF(R7S1=='1',NOT ISNULL(R8S1) OR NOT ISNULL(R9S1) OR NOT ISNULL(R10S1),TRUE) ) | 03 | R8S1;R9S1;R10S1 | ÁNO | ||
309 | "Modul 02: Musí byť vyplnený aspoň 1 riadok v sekcii pre Grading/Imunofenotyp/Iná klasifikácia, riadky R12 - R15. /GRADING_U, GRADING2, IMUNOFENOTYP, GRADING_NESTANDARD/." | Check(IF(ISNULL(R12S1) AND ISNULL(R13S1) AND ISNULL(R14S1) AND ISNULL(R15S1), FALSE, TRUE)) | 03 | R12S1;R13S1;R14S1;R15S1 | ÁNO | ||
310 | "Modul 03: Musí byť vyplnený aspoň 1 riadok v sekcii pre Grading/Imunofenotyp/Iná klasifikácia, riadky R13 - R15. /GRADING2, IMUNOFENOTYP, GRADING_NESTANDARD/." | Check( IF(R12S1=='1',NOT ISNULL(R13S1) OR NOT ISNULL(R14S1) OR NOT ISNULL(R15S1),TRUE) ) | 03 | R13S1;R14S1;R15S1 | ÁNO |
Vzájomné dynamické obmedzenia položiek (množina povolených hodnôt obmedzovanej položky je daná hodnotou obmedzujúcej položky):